Similar Listings
2012 Murano Engine Computer Control Module ECU 106K Miles OE - LKQ334859398
2012 Sorento Engine Computer Control Module ECU 106K Miles OE - LKQ439477997
2009 Altima Engine Computer Control Module ECU 106K Miles OE - LKQ449469488
2012 Sonata Engine Computer Control Module ECU 106K Miles OE - LKQ336844776
2012 Sorento Engine Computer Control Module ECU 106K Miles OE - LKQ421881100
2012 Corolla Engine Computer Control Module ECU 106K Miles OE - LKQ421051770
2012 Murano Engine Computer Control Module ECU 145K Miles OE - LKQ445766799
2012 Fiat 500 Engine Computer Control Module ECU 106K Miles OE - LKQ390539559